Key Tasks- Lead, mentor and develop the UK, Europe, and Singapore finance teams, fostering a high-performance, collaborative culture
- Oversee day-to-day operations,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ance with internal policies and regulations
- Provide guidance on complex financial matters, supporting the team’s problem-solving and growth
- Manage month-end processes and deliverables, ensuring consistency and accuracy across regions (UK, Europe and Singapore)
- Own consolidated Group accounts at Topco level and support global consolidation with peer Finance Manager
- Implement and maintain standardised reporting practices across UK, Europe, and Singapore
- Drive improvements to reporting processes, enhancing efficiency and quality of insights
- Prepare and deliver external reporting for board packs, private equity updates, and debt provider submissions
- Manage intercompany reconciliations, transfer pricing, capex forecasting, and cash flow optimisation
- Support local audits and tax processes, working closely with internal and external stakeholders
- Review costs and financial performance, identifying areas for savings and efficiency gains
- Oversee payroll processes for UK, Netherlands, and Singapore, ensuring accuracy and process integrity
- Provide high-quality ad-hoc financial analysis to support the Head of Finance and Finance Director
